Terni: Italian home of St Valentine seeks US partner city

Feb 14, 2020 960

The Italian birthplace of Saint Valentine is looking for a "romantic" new sister city in the US. Officials in Terni, in the Umbrian hills, told the BBC that they already have twin cities elsewhere in Europe. "But we have never had a sister city in the US, so we thought, why not see if we can build a relationship," Omero Mariani, Terni's head of tourism, said.

US cities will be able to apply from 14 February, and the winner will be announced on Valentine's Day next year. The city is working with language learning app company, Babbel, on the project and has invited its US-based CEO to be on the judging panel, alongside the Mayor of Terni, Leonardo Latini.
